Comprehending Distinct Kinds of Boat Rentals
When evaluating a boat rental, it is essential to understand the diverse types available. Different boats serve unique purposes, catering to different preferences and activities. For example, motorboats are ideal for speed enthusiasts and those seeking fast travel across water. Sailboats, on the other hand, appeal to those who prefer a more relaxed pace, embracing the art of sailing while harnessing the wind.
For angling devotees, fishing boats are outfitted with essential gear, ensuring a rewarding day on the water. Pontoon boats offer spaciousness and comfort, making them perfect for family outings or social gatherings. Kayaks and canoes provide a more intimate connection with nature, excellent for exploring serene lakes and rivers. Each type of boat rental presents unique experiences, enabling individuals to choose based on their interests, group size, and intended activities, ultimately enriching their adventure on the water.

Off-Peak Rate Discounts
While various boat rental services thrive during peak seasons, clever renters can uncover significant savings by seeking out off-peak discounts. These deals are generally offered during weekdays or outside of high-demand vacation periods, permitting customers to benefit from lower rates. To locate the best deals, interested renters should investigate multiple companies online, sign up for newsletters, and follow social media channels for special promotions. Moreover, contacting rental businesses directly can offer exclusive offers not publicized publicly. Having flexibility in scheduling can also increase savings; last-minute bookings or early season rentals typically come with significant price cuts. Finally, by organizing trips during off-peak times, renters can optimize their boating experiences while reducing costs.

Suggestions for Cost-Effective Boating Activities
Although many people assume that boating is an expensive leisure pursuit, there are several strategies to experience a day on the water without breaking the bank. First, consider renting a boat during slower periods when prices are usually lower. Group outings can also cut costs, as splitting rental fees among friends makes it more affordable. Furthermore, exploring local waterways rather than popular tourist destinations can offer significant savings.
Another useful approach includes leveraging loyalty programs or discounts provided by rental companies. Carrying your own refreshments and drinks can also help avoid the high costs often found at marinas.
Finally, researching local regulations can reveal free or budget-friendly boat launching sites, additionally improving budget-friendly options. By employing these methods, boating enthusiasts can enjoy the excitement of the water while holding their finances in control.
Essential Safety Matters When Renting a Boat
Before starting a boating adventure, it is important for renters to make a priority of safety to secure an satisfying experience on the water. Renters should initiate by meticulously checking the boat's safety equipment, including life jackets, flares, and fire extinguishers. Confirming that all safety gear is in good condition and readily accessible is critical.
Additionally, understanding local boating regulations and weather conditions is vital. Renters must become acquainted with navigation rules and any special rules for the waters they will be exploring. A pre-departure safety briefing from the rental company can supply valuable insights.
It's also wise to alert someone on land about the scheduled path and expected return time. Furthermore, renters should consider taking a boating safety course, as it supplies participants with critical competencies and knowledge to deal with unanticipated events effectively. Focusing on these safety precautions will improve the overall boating experience.

Can You Bring Pets on Rental Boats?
Many rental companies permit pets on their boats, but rules change. It's essential to verify with the individual rental service beforehand to confirm compliance with their regulations regarding pet size, breed restrictions, and supplementary fees.
Is It Possible to Rent a Boat Without Previous Experience?
Yes, many rental companies offer boats that do not require prior experience. They frequently offer training and safety demonstrations, making certain that even first-timers can relish their aquatic experience with confidence and protection.
Which Insurance Coverage Do I Need for Boat Rentals?
When renting a boat, individuals typically need liability insurance, which covers damages to third parties, and may consider optional insurance for personal property and collision damage. It is advisable to check with rental companies for specific requirements.
In What Ways Do Weather Conditions Influence Boat Rental Availability?
Weather factors significantly affect boat rental availability. Severe weather, gusty conditions, and poor visibility can prompt cancellations, while ideal, calm days often bring boosted demand, making it crucial for renters to watch forecasts ahead of booking.
